WaveSurfer is a powerful audio visualization software that allows users to record and analyze audio files. It enables you to observe the waveform of audio files, examine the characteristics of data signal resonant peaks, and view the spectrogram of video and speech data signals. Here's how to use it:
Recording Audio:
Before recording, right-click on the empty panel and select "Properties" to set the sampling rate, sample precision, and number of channels for your video and speech data signals.
Click the red "Record Video" button on the main interface to start recording. Once done, click the gray "Stop" button to save the audio file.
Observing Audio Waveforms:
2.1 To observe the waveform of an audio file, right-click on it and choose "Create Pane" > "WaveForm". This will allow you to view the frequency domain waveform of the analog signal.
You can also select a specific portion of the frequency domain waveform with the left mouse button to play the corresponding video segment.
By selecting the waveform panel, you can zoom in on the waveform to observe the short-time periodic characteristics of the video and speech data signals.
Right-click on the waveform panel and choose "Waveform Blow Up" to observe the short-time frequency domain waveform, which is the short-time Fourier transform of the video and speech data signals.
Right-click on a specific point on the waveform and select "Spectrum Section" to analyze the resonant peak characteristics of the data signal.
2.2 To view the spectrogram of an audio file, right-click on it and choose "Create Pane" > "Spectrogram". This will allow you to observe the spectrogram of the video and speech data signals.
You can customize the spectrogram color by right-clicking on the spectrogram and selecting "Properties" > "Spectrogram".
2.3 If you find that there are too many panels displaying information, you can right-click on the desired panel and choose "Delete Pane" to remove it.
